Task: Filling fractional gaps
The residual fractional gaps in the polystyrene boards are filled with chemical products, depending on the size of the gap. This operation is done manually by the worker, either with an aerosol of expanding foam or with a silicone gun.

Task: Adding lattice
All polystyrene boards on the whole façade are covered by a metallic lattice, which is sealed on the façade with mortar. This lattice will support the coating. This operation is done manually by the worker. He applies the mortar from a mason’s through with a trowel. Then the lattice is sealed into the mortar.

Task 8: Finishes and removal of residues
The façade is manually ground and sandpapered where needed. The waterproofing product is applied manually with a roller, and hydrochloric acid is used to remove the residues. More façade coat is applied manually with a smaller trowel where needed to obtain a smooth finish.
